Abstract

The work is part of research that attempts to elucidate the relationship between public policies implemented in the current neoliberal economic system predominantly socio-demographic vulnerability, understood as an event that affects the multi-development conditions of the general population, at different levels , that is.

This part of the research refers to the determination of how methodological sociodemographic vulnerability affects the population in the state of Zacatecas, Mexico, and can serve as the basis for further discussion on the loss of development opportunities within current environment.
